Black Stone are definitely a house band. They are one that plays  the same venue every week, and you go out to see them only to have a good time for free. You can tell that when you listen to this album. I would not say they are bad, but they just have that older, not in touch with what is going to get them further in their career. With that said, you should still make your own opinion about them.

Genre: Rock/Hard Rock/Classic Rock
Release Date: June 8th, 2013
Location: Cochrane, Ontario
Label: None
